Mastering the Standard Room: Striped vs. Solid Bedding
The “Standard Room” is the most booked category in any hotel. Because it sees the highest traffic, the bedding chosen for these rooms must balance aesthetic appeal with extreme durability.
In Episode 5 of our Showroom Series, we analyze a side-by-side comparison of two twin beds. This display helps hoteliers answer a common question: Should you go with the classic stripe or the modern solid?
1. The Case for Sateen Stripes
The bed on the left in our display features a sateen stripe duvet cover. This has been a staple in luxury hotel bedding for decades.
-
Visual Interest: The alternating glossy and matte stripes hide wrinkles better than plain fabrics.
-
Perceived Value: Guests often associate the sheen of sateen with higher thread counts and luxury.
-
Room Depth: In small twin rooms, the vertical lines can subconsciously make the bed look longer and the room more inviting.
2. The Case for Plain White
The bed on the right showcases a plain white finish. This style is gaining popularity in boutique and lifestyle hotels.
-
Minimalism: It provides a calm, uncluttered look that fits well with contemporary interior design.
-
Versatility: A plain duvet acts as a blank canvas, allowing you to easily update the room’s look with colorful throws or decorative hotel pillows.
-
Crispness: High-quality plain percale feels cool to the touch, which many guests prefer for a restful sleep.
3. Durability and Maintenance
Regardless of the pattern, commercial hotel bedding supplies must withstand industrial laundering. Both options shown in our showroom are engineered for performance.
-
Cotton/Poly Blends: Many hotels opt for a blend (e.g., 60% cotton, 40% polyester) to combine the softness of cotton with the wrinkle resistance of polyester.
-
Whitening: White linens allow housekeeping to use bleach, ensuring the highest standards of sanitation.
